#608098 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#608098 is composed of 37.6% red, 50.2%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.8% cyan, 15.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 205.7 degrees, a saturation of 22.6% and a lightness of 48.6%. #608098 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ffff with #000131.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#608098

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050708 is the darkest color, while #fbfcf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#608098

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#737d85 is the less saturated color, while #018ef7 is the most saturated one.
